ragnawind Posted February 6, 2012 Report Share Posted February 6, 2012 Does anyone know if in FF XIII 2 you have to follow a set path like in FF XIII or can you choose where you go? Is there a world map? I didn't like the linear nature of FF XIII (I'm new here and this is my first post! )There is no linearity in this one. In fact, you can progress that story after you finish all the side quests. There are a minimum of 160 side quests in this game that can be started from the very beginning. Most people that were disappointed with the first game are actually enjoying this one much more. There also isn't a world map per se, but the Historia Crux sort-of acts like one. All you can do with it though is to select the destination and time period. Link to comment Share on other sites More sharing options...
